"description": "Prevent transitioning back and forth between one extra wall and one less. This margin extends the range of line widths which follow to [Minimum Wall Line Width - Margin, 2 * Minimum Wall Line Width + Margin]. Increasing this margin reduces the number of transitions, which reduces the number of extrusion starts/stops and travel time. However, large line width variation can lead to under- or overextrusion problems.",
